What are Bashas’ AZ jobs?

Bashas’ AZ jobs refer to employment opportunities at Bashas’, a grocery store chain headquartered in Arizona. These positions can include roles such as cashier, deli clerk, bakery associate, store manager, and more. Bashas’ offers both part-time and full-time jobs across its various store locations throughout Arizona. Employees often receive benefits such as flexible scheduling, employee discounts, and opportunities for advancement. Working at Bashas’ is ideal for those interested in retail and customer service in a community-focused environment.

Job description


Job description
Join a culture committed to family, community, and you.
Full time position delivering within the Metropolitan Phoenix area along with stores located within the State of Arizona.
RELIABLE HOME TIME YOU CAN COUNT ON
Bashas' CDL (Commercial Driver's License) Driver is responsible for the efficient transportation of products to Bashas' Family of Stores which includes A.J.'s Fine Foods, Bashas' and Food City Stores locally and out of town with a 3:00 p.m. start time.
Health Benefits offered after 60-days include:
  • Medical Insurance
  • Voluntary Dental
  • Prescription Drug Benefits
  • Behavioral Health Care
  • Health Reimbursement Account
  • 401(k) Plan and Roth option with Company Match
  • Member ("Employee") Grocery Discount
  • Tuition Reimbursement
  • Paid Vacation Time
  • Paid Sick Leave

Job Responsibilities:
  • Observe and support all transportation department, retail stores and Bashas' company policies and procedures.
  • Unload or assist in unloading freight as required.
  • Properly secure loads and assure loads are within weight limits.
  • Responsible for meeting all D.O.T. requirements.
  • Operate truck and trailer units in a safe manner. Report any vehicle problems and defects to the Maintenance Department.
  • Comply with all state, local and national Department of Transportation standards and regulations while maintaining a good driving record.
  • Reinforce the Bashas' high standards of customer service by consistently delivering orders on time and in a courteous and professional manner.
  • Performs other duties as needed or assigned by management

Driver Qualifications:
  • Valid Class A Commercial Driver's License (CDL)
  • Minimum age: 21 years
  • 1 years "recent and/or current" verifiable Semi Truck CDL driving experience
  • No DUI \ DWI within past 7-years
  • No more than one moving violation, no suspensions or at-fault accidents within the last three years
  • Must pass pre-employment drug test and background screen
  • Live within 50 miles of Chandler, AZ

Ability to:
  • Work and communicate professionally and courteously with fellow team members, supervisors and retail store team members.
  • Lift and shift up to 70 pounds.
  • Read instruction manuals and company policies and procedures documents.
